Universal Orlando Resort is turning up the love this June with vibrant celebrations for Pride Month 2025, offering new merchandise, dazzling entertainment, colorful cuisine, and more ways to show that Love is Universal.
Running all month long, Universal’s Pride programming spans CityWalk, resort hotels, and signature restaurants. Here’s a guide to all the ways you can celebrate:
Love is Universal Merchandise
Guests can shop the latest Pride gear at Universal Orlando, including the fan-favorite “Love is Universal” collection. From fanny packs and tees to bubble wands and fans, this year’s looks are all about color, pride, and positivity. Even better? 100% of profits through August support non-profits that uplift local communities and the LGBTQIA+ community.
Pride Food & Drinks
Sweet, spicy, and Insta-worthy, this year’s limited-time menu items include:
-
Pride Shake (Toothsome Chocolate Emporium): A huckleberry milkshake dipped in chocolate and stacked with rainbow candy, boba, and a Pride sugar cookie
-
Prideful Focaccia (VIVO Italian Kitchen): Topped with colorful sauces like whipped beet goat cheese and saffron alfredo
-
Love Is Universal Doughnut (Voodoo Doughnut): Cheesecake-filled with fruity cereal, clouds, and a sour rainbow belt
-
Sizzle & Serve (Toothsome): A mandarin vodka cocktail with glitter and a spicy twist
-
Gleaming Glory (Red Coconut Club): A dragon fruit-forward sparkling cocktail
-
Pink Pegasus (Mythos Restaurant): A citrus and berry blend with a bright, spirited pour
For the full list, look out for rainbow treats across Universal CityWalk and in-park eateries.
Love is Universal Nights at Red Coconut Club
Back for its third year, these can’t-miss Pride nights at Red Coconut Club light up every Thursday–Saturday in June. With themed cocktails, stilt walkers in Progress Pride Flag colors, and a vibrant dance atmosphere, this 21+ event is free and full of energy.
Stay and Celebrate at Hard Rock Hotel
Pride extends to the Hard Rock Hotel with curated LGBTQIA+ vinyl records through the WAX amenity, themed playlists, and exclusive merch at the Rock Shop. Guests also enjoy free Universal Express Unlimited access with park admission—no need to wait in regular lines.
